Navigating Fame: Cardi B's Journey in the Spotlight

Cardi B, that rapper evolved into a pop culture force, has always been honest about her journey to fame. Her climbed to recognition through a unique brand of humor, unfiltered personality, and undeniable skill.

Starting her days as a reality TV star, Cardi suddenly became a social media queen, holding the attention of millions through it hilarious commentary and authentic take on life. Her online presence cleared the path for her to break into the music industry, in which she quickly made a name for herself.

Her debut album, "Invasion of Privacy," gained an instant success, earning critical acclaim and topping the charts worldwide.

Despite this, Cardi B's rise to fame has not gone without its challenges. The rapper has faced criticism for hers outspokenness and occasionally controversial statements, but she continues to voice her own mind candidly. In the end, Cardi B's tale is a testament to the power of authenticity, persistence, and an unwavering belief in oneself.
